Or leggings would be better? I haven’t worn a dress in years but want to buy one. I’m thinking of a T-shirt dress with skinny jeans underneath and sneakers.

I'd try the dress on with the jeans. Depending on the jeans and the dress material it might look a little bulky if one sees the pockets and waist underneath the dress. It might work for a dress that doesn't fit close to the body. I think leggings might be a smoother choice for a clingier dress.
